Marco De Dominici is a scholar working on Hematology, Molecular Biology and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health. According to data from OpenAlex, Marco De Dominici has authored 16 papers receiving a total of 260 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 9 papers in Hematology, 7 papers in Molecular Biology and 5 papers in Public Health, Environmental and Occupational Health. Recurrent topics in Marco De Dominici’s work include Acute Myeloid Leukemia Research (5 papers), Acute Lymphoblastic Leukemia research (5 papers) and Chronic Myeloid Leukemia Treatments (4 papers). Marco De Dominici is often cited by papers focused on Acute Myeloid Leukemia Research (5 papers), Acute Lymphoblastic Leukemia research (5 papers) and Chronic Myeloid Leukemia Treatments (4 papers). Marco De Dominici collaborates with scholars based in United States, Italy and United Kingdom. Marco De Dominici's co-authors include Bruno Calabretta, Patrizia Porazzi, Samanta A. Mariani, Valentina Minieri, Luke F. Peterson, Ilaria Iacobucci, Alessandro Rambaldi, Alexander Mazo, Orietta Spinelli and Svetlana Petruk and has published in prestigious journals such as Nature Genetics, The Journal of Experimental Medicine and Blood.
